body {

	margin: 0px;
	
	
	padding: 0px 0px 12px 0px;
	/*padding: 15px 0px 12px 0px;*/
	
	
	background: #c96 url(../images/bg1.gif) center top;
	/*background: #c96 url(../images/tile927.gif) center top;*/
	

	color: #fff;

	font-family: Arial, Helvetica, sans-serif;

	font-size: 12px;

	text-align: center;

}



a { text-decoration: none }

a:link { color: #fc6 }

a:visited { color: #ec7 }

#wrapinner a:hover { text-decoration: underline }

a:active { color: #f93 }

.hand { display: none }



h1 { float: left; padding-left: 100px; }

h1 a { display: block; width: 440px; height: 150px; overflow: hidden; text-indent: -900em; }



#wrap {

	margin: 0 auto;

	min-height: 688px;

	width: 930px;

	background: transparent url(../images/homex.jpg) no-repeat center top;

	text-align: left;

}



#topnav {

	float: left;

	margin: 02px auto;

	padding: 90px 90px 0 0;

	overflow: hidden;

	font-size: 11px;

	text-align: left;

	width: 390px;

	height: 223px;

	voice-family:"\"}\"";

	voice-family:inherit;

	width: 300px;

	height: 133px;

}

#topnav ul {

	margin: 0;

	padding: 0 6px 0 0;

	float: right;

	list-style-type: none;

	text-align: right;

	line-height: 11px;

	width: 156px;

	voice-family:"\"}\"";

	voice-family:inherit;

	width: 150px;

}

#topnav a { display: block; padding: 3px 10px 3px 0 }

#topnav a:link, #topnav a:visited { color: #fff }

#topnav a:hover { color: #fc6 }

#topnav a:active { color: #f93 }

#topnav a.active, #topnav a:hover { background: transparent url(../images/dots.gif) no-repeat right 5px }



#wrapinner {

	clear: both;

	margin: 0 auto;

	padding-top: 60px;

	width: 930px;

}



h2, h3 {

	margin: 0;

	padding: 0;

	position: relative;

	z-index: 999;

}

.first { display: block; position: relative; z-index: 999 }



#middle .shadow, #leftnote .shadow { display: block; padding: 0; position: absolute; top: 2px; left: 2px; z-index: 10; color: #222 }

#middle {

	height: 80px;

	padding-left: 360px;

}

#middle h2 { word-spacing: 0.5em; width: 530px; font-size: 24px;

font-weight: bold; line-height: 28px; }

#middle .second { padding: 0 0 0 45px; }

#middle .third { padding: 0 0 0 90px; }

#middle a.learn { position: relative; margin-left: 85px; padding-bottom: 2px; font-size: 16px; display: block; width: 100px; }

#middle a.learn:link, #middle a.learn:visited { color: #fff }

#middle a.learn:hover { border-bottom: 2px solid #ccc; padding-bottom: 0; text-decoration: none; opacity: 0.7; color: #ccc }



#leftnote {

	float: left;

	position: relative;

	top: -40px;

	left: 133px;

	width: 226px;

	text-align: justify;

	font-size: 11px;

}

#leftnote h2 { left: -10px; font-size: 16px; margin-top: 20px; line-height: 16px; text-align: left; }

#leftnote h2 .second { padding: 2px 0 0 20px }

#leftnote h2.shadow { margin-top: -32px; left: -8px }

#leftnote h3 { font-size: 12px; margin-top: 4px; line-height: 12px; text-align: left; }

#leftnote h3 .second { font-weight: normal; font-size: 11px; font-style: italic; letter-spacing: -1px; line-height: 12px; }

#leftnote h3.shadow { margin-top: -22px }

#leftnote .cont { padding-right: 10px; margin-top:5px; }

#rightnote {

	float: right;

	padding: 35px 33px 0 0;

	text-align: justify;

	font-size: 11px;

	width: 210px;

	voice-family:"\"}\"";

	voice-family:inherit;

	width: 170px;

}

#leftnote p, #rightnote p { margin: 0; padding: 10px 0 5px; line-height: 14px; }

#leftnote .learn, #rightnote .learn { display: block; text-align: right }

#rightnote .learn { position: relative; margin-top: -5px }



#sbfa {

	clear: both;

	position: relative;

	top: -25px;

	left: 111px;

	cursor: pointer;

	display: block;

	width: 370px;

	height: 60px;

	text-indent: -900em;

}



/*ie\*/

* html #wrap { height: 688px }

* html #topnav a { height: 1px }

* html #middle h2 { margin-top: -4px }

/**/

